「Meissel-Lehmer 算法」是一種能在亞線性時間復雜度內求出 \(1\sim n\) 內質數個數的一種算法。 在看素數相關論文時發現了這個算法,論文鏈接:Here。 算法的細節來自 OI wiki,轉載僅作為學習使用。 目前先 mark 一下這個算法,等有空的時候再來 ...
定義 pi k n 為質數的 k 次冪前綴和函數,即 pi k n sum leq i leq pi n p k 。特別地, pi n pi n ,為質數計數函數。求 pi k n 。 解法 若無特殊說明,下文中單獨出現的 p q 均為質數 定義 記 delta x 為 x 的最小質因子, gamma x 為 x 的最大質因子。 記 cnt x 為 x 的質因子個數。 S k n 為自然數冪和函 ...
2020-08-22 20:49 2 713 推薦指數:
「Meissel-Lehmer 算法」是一種能在亞線性時間復雜度內求出 \(1\sim n\) 內質數個數的一種算法。 在看素數相關論文時發現了這個算法,論文鏈接:Here。 算法的細節來自 OI wiki,轉載僅作為學習使用。 目前先 mark 一下這個算法,等有空的時候再來 ...
轉載請注明出處: http://www.cnblogs.com/gufeiyang 首先考慮這么一個問題。操場東邊有100個男生,他們的身高符合高斯分布。操場西邊有10 ...
基礎算法 前綴和 一維 二維 差分 一維 二維 二分 整數的二分 浮點數的二分 離散化+前綴和 區間合並 基礎數據結構 模擬棧 模擬隊列 單調棧 單調隊列 滑動窗口 KMP 朴素匹配算法 KMP字符串 ...
Raft是一種為了管理日志復制的一致性算法。它提供了和Paxos算法相同的功能和性能,但是它的算法結構和Paxos不同,使得Raft算法更加容易理解並且更容易構建實際的系統。為了提升可理解性,Raft將一致性算法分解成幾個關鍵的模塊,例如領導選舉,日志復制和安全性。同時它通過實施一個更強 ...
Lucas-Lehmer判定法:判定一個梅森數是否是梅森素數 設p是素數,第p個梅森數為M(p)為2^p-1 ...
http://yaoleo.github.io/2017/10/27/TransE算法的理解/ tranE是在模型中嵌入知識圖譜等三元組類的一個方法,就像是句子利用詞典嵌入一樣。 ...
SLAM算法分為三類:Kalman濾波、概率濾波、圖優化 Kalman濾波方法包括EKF、EIF;概率濾波包括RBPF,FastSLAM是RBPF濾波器最為成功的實例, 也是應用最為廣泛的SLAM方法; SLAM分為Full SLAM和Online SLAM 常見的二維激光SLAM算法 ...
算法原理 蝙蝠能夠在夜間或十分昏暗的環境中自由飛翔和准確無誤地捕捉食物,是因為他們能夠從喉頭發出地超聲脈沖回聲來定位。受這一啟發,Yang教授在2010年提出了蝙蝠算法(Bat Algorithm,BA)[1]。 在蝙蝠算法中,為了模擬蝙蝠捕食獵物、避免障礙地隨機搜索過程,做出如下三個近似 ...